PlatformServices

constructor(agentPlatform: AgentPlatform, llmOperations: LlmOperations, eventListener: AgenticEventListener, operationScheduler: OperationScheduler, asyncer: Asyncer, ragService: RagService, objectMapper: <Error class: unknown class>, outputChannel: OutputChannel, templateRenderer: <Error class: unknown class>, applicationContext: <Error class: unknown class>?)

Parameters

agentPlatform

agent platform executing this agent

llmOperations

operations to use for LLMs

eventListener

event listener for agentic events

operationScheduler

operation scheduler for scheduling operations